The 2026–277 Drexel Dragons men's basketball team represents Drexel University during the 2026–27 NCAA Division I men's basketball season. The Dragons, led by eleventh-year head coach Zach Spiker, play their home games at the Daskalakis Athletic Center in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ania as members of the Coastal Athletic Association (CAA).

Previous season
editThe Dragons finished the 2025–26 season 17–16, 10–8 in CAA play, to finish in fifth place. They lost to Monmouth in the CAA tournament quarterfinals.[1]
